Technical field
The utility model belongs to Treatment of Industrial Water technical field, specifically relates to a kind of non-pharmaceutically dosage form recirculated cooling water Integrated Processing Unit.
Background technology
Industrial circulating cooling water is general production factors important again in industries such as petrochemical industry, the energy, metallurgy, electric power, and in process water, accounting reaches about 80%, has become the important factor of ERM consumption and running cost.In traditional industry circulating water cooling treatment process, always to add Chemical treatment for Main Means.And add chemical agent to recirculating cooling water system and bring new pollution, routine cleaning interchanger not only influential system is stablized, and also can produce new source of pollution.Even if temporarily solved the problem of recirculating cooling water system by the mode of dosing and routine cleaning, still risk is very high on long terms, the property damage that the problem such as fouling, corrosion failure, high energy consumption, environmental pollution caused because recirculating cooling water system is unstable causes and major accident can be found everywhere, startling.
Current industrial circulation water treatment perplexs greatly in the face of five: (1) fouling and biological clay cause system jams and heat exchange efficiency to decline the energy loss caused.(2) water resource waste that causes of a large amount of blowdown.(3) corrosion causes interchanger and pipeline seepage and security incident.(4) environmental pollution that brings of chemical agent and high reagent cost is added.(5) fluctuation that causes of routine cleaning and great number cleaning charge are used.
Along with national sustainable development demand, require more and more higher to the treatment and discharge of industrial circulating cooling water, obviously can more and more be restricted using chemical agent as the traditional method of circulating water cooling treatment Main Means, processing cost also can be more and more higher.Industrial circulating cooling water process needs a kind of brand-new treatment unit, to adapt to the growth requirement of modern industry.

Embodiment
Below in conjunction with accompanying drawing, further describe embodiment of the present utility model.
Please refer to Fig. 1, Fig. 2, the general operational process of recirculating cooling water system is as follows: the water that cooling water circulating pump (3) extracts in cooling basin (2) is delivered to shell-and-tube exchanger (5), return cooling tower (1) after carrying out heat exchange with the processing medium come from heat-exchanging process pipeline (14), complete a working cycle with regard to this water coolant.In this process, recirculated cooling water due to evaporation (16) and wind (17) part water coolant can be lost, and due to evaporation (16), water coolant can concentrate gradually and cause ionic concn to rise, in order to maintain the balance of circulating cooling water concentration, therefore need the make up water (15) of carrying out blowdown (18) and supplementary low ion concns.In this process, traditional method for treating circulating cooling water adopts blowdown (18) to maintain ionic equilibrium, adopts injection chemical agent to realize scale inhibition, inhibition and sterilization algae removal object.
In above process, according to the Integrated Processing Unit that the utility model proposes, on the water return pipeline (19) of circulating water system, the mode of installing with bypass, installs device for electrochemical water preparation (11).Electro-chemical water process mainly utilizes the electrochemical properties of water and water mineral, water mineral is regulated to balance by electrochemistry, thus reach remove scale forming matter, anticorrosion and control microorganism object, be a kind of environmentally friendly technology on circulating cooling water treatment.The utility model device for electrochemical water preparation has the battery lead plate of parallel installation, battery lead plate can at lower voltages generation current density more than 100A/m 2current field, when recirculated water flows through the battery lead plate of these parallel installations, the strong oxidizer that hypochlorous acid, hydrogen peroxide etc. have sterilization algae removal is produced at anode region, negative plate can form the crystalline material such as calcium carbonate, magnesiumcarbonate, and wipe by the timing of negative electrode scraper the dirty matter that pole plate deposits off, thus achieve the function of the scale removal of device for electrochemical water preparation fixed point fouling fixed point, sterilization algae removal.The mechanism of device for electrochemical water preparation (11) is as follows: power supply is to anode supply, the hydroxide ion of high density will be formed like this near negative electrode, under the environment of this high pH value (pH value can up to 13), the mineral substance of easy fouling will be separated out and fouling at cathode zone from water.And in anode side because the effect of electric current can separate out the oxidizing species (comprising the stronger reaction intermediate of oxidisability as oxyradical, free chlorine, peroxy ion etc.) such as oxygen, chlorine molecule, hydrogen peroxide, deactivation of well sterilizing can be played, avoid the biogenic sediment that microorganism, bacterium etc. cause.Water (20) after device for electrochemical water preparation (11) process directly enters water cooling pond, and timing is discharged by the residue (12) of precipitation.Effectively can prevent the security incident because corrosion causes interchanger and pipeline seepage to produce.
According to the removal efficiency of device for electrochemical water preparation (11) and the ionic concn level of recirculated cooling water and make up water, by-pass water treatment capacity can be calculated according to ionic equilibrium.And for fouling and thoroughly prevent fouling, according to the Integrated Processing Unit that the utility model proposes, water coolant magnetizing assembly (4) can be installed additional in water circulating pump outlet and other pipeline sections.Described water coolant magnetizing assembly (4) comprises magnetizing drinking cup (21), the quasi-resonance controlling box (24) controlling magnetizing drinking cup and joint flange (23), under the control of quasi-resonance controlling box (24), magnetizing drinking cup (21) can produce the ultrastrong magnetic field of magnetic flux more than 10,000 Gausses.Recirculated cooling water contains different kinds of ions, and content is general all higher, therefore will be magnetized when water coolant does cutting magnetic line (22) motion by water coolant magnetizing assembly (4).Series of physical and chemical transformation can be there is in the character of the water after magnetization, hydrogen bond angle becomes 103 ° by 105 °, water molecules can be become the even single water molecules of subset of 5 ~ 6 by the macromolecular mass of original 13 ~ 18, seepage force, the solvability of such water all can strengthen, surface tension, the viscosity factor of water molecules can reduce, the moment of dipole of water molecules can deflect, and moment of dipole can increase.In the water be fully magnetized; therefore the characteristic of various salt also can change; cause being not easy to form xln; crystalline material originally on tube wall can change and slowly peel off by crystalline structure under magnetized water effect, and original heap rusty scale can fade away and form protective oxide layer.In the water be magnetized, the flourish of algae, bacterium is suppressed.
For the tube side dirt cleaning that device for electrochemical water preparation (11) and water coolant magnetizing assembly (4) cannot involve, according to the Integrated Processing Unit that the utility model proposes, ball cleaning apparatus (6) can be adopted.Described ball cleaning apparatus (6) comprises glueballs trap (7), sponge ball cleaner (8) and glueballs projector (9), glueballs (10) launches the processing medium source line (14) entering interchanger (5) through glueballs projector (9), glueballs trap (7) reclaims glueballs from the processing medium outlet line (13) of shell-and-tube exchanger (5), glueballs projector (9) by glueballs timed sending to processing medium source line (14), glueballs will along with processing medium inflow pipe shell-type exchangers (5), because glueballs is slightly larger and have the characteristic of plastic deformation than heat transfer tube internal diameter, the scale precipitation of its inwall will be wiped off when flowing through heat transfer tube, complete the scale removal process of heat transfer tube, thus ensure that the clean of heat exchanger tube, effectively can solve the system jams problem that fouling and biological clay cause, ensure that the High Efficiency Thermal of shell-and-tube exchanger (5) exchanges.
